SunGard Hires Ex-Reuters America, Asset Control CEO Phil Lynch

Former Asset Control and Reuters America chief executive Phil Lynch has joined SunGard's asset management division as head of global account management, with responsibility for the vendor's relationships with its largest clients.

Lynch was most recently CEO of data management platform provider Asset Control, which he joined in 2007 to head the company when it was acquired by private equity firm Fidelity Ventures, where he had spent a year as venture partner, following 16 years at Reuters
